What are the most common Jeep repairs needed by drivers in the Rockton, IL area?

Due to our seasonal road treatments and rural driving, Rockton Jeep owners frequently need suspension repairs for worn shocks/springs, brake work due to corrosion, and 4x4 system servicing. Issues like death wobble in older Wranglers and leaky soft tops are also common after enduring our harsh winters and humid summers.

When should I seek service for my Jeep's 4WD system specifically for local conditions?

You should have the 4WD system inspected and serviced before winter to ensure reliability for Rockton's snowy and icy roads, and again in spring if you frequently use unpaved rural roads or trails in areas like the Rock River valley. Unusual noises or difficulty engaging 4WD are immediate signs to visit a specialist.

What local factors in Rockton should influence my Jeep's maintenance schedule?

The heavy use of road salt in winter necessitates more frequent undercarriage washes and thorough brake inspections to combat corrosion. Additionally, if you drive on gravel country roads or use your Jeep for towing boats on the Rock River, you should adhere to more frequent fluid, filter, and tire rotations than the standard manual intervals.
